創業者 & CEO
11時間
一度書くだけで、LinkedIn、X、Instagram、Facebookのネイティブプレビューに投稿がそのまま表示されます。折りたたみ位置、スレッド分割、ハッシュタグの上限、アクセシビリティ警告まで、入力しながらリアルタイムで確認できます。
100% free — no sign-up · Text never leaves your browser · 10+ platform limits covered
以下のすべてが即座に更新され、データはお使いの端末内にとどまります。
文字数: 0 · 単語数: 0
リアルタイム分析が有効です
フックゾーンのプレビュー
創業者 & CEO
11時間
投稿全体がLinkedInのデスクトップの折りたたみより上に収まっています。「…続きを見る」での切り詰めはありません。
テキストを入力すると、折り返しより上に残る部分が分かります。
テキストを入力すると、折り返しより上に残る部分が分かります。
テキストを入力すると、折り返しより上に残る部分が分かります。
テキストを入力すると、折り返しより上に残る部分が分かります。
テキストを入力すると、折り返しより上に残る部分が分かります。
1通あたり153文字
フレッシュ読みやすさ指数
フレッシュ公式はラテン文字のテキスト向けに設計されており、日本語には適用できません。読みやすさの主要な指標として単語数をご参照ください。
使いすぎモニター
入力を始めると、最も使われているキーワードとその密度が表示されます。
POSTTRUNCATEが選ばれる理由
各プラットフォームには、それぞれ異なる文字数制限と切り捨てのルールがあります。PostTruncateを使えば、公開ボタンを押す前にコンテンツがどのように表示されるかを正確に確認できます。
リアルタイムのプレビューとスマートな分析により、時間を節約し、エンゲージメントを高め、すべての文字を最大限に活用します。
6つ以上のプラットフォームで投稿がどのように表示されるかを即座に確認できます。
可読性スコア、キーワード分析、コンテンツ最適化のヒントを取得します。
コンテンツが保存されたり共有されたりすることはありません。すべてが非公開のままです。
切り捨ての仕組み
各プラットフォームには固有の文字数制限と表示ルールがあります。コンテンツがこれらの制限を超えると、「...」や「さらに表示」で切り捨てられます。PostTruncateは投稿後どのように表示されるかを正確にシミュレートします。
フォールド(モバイル): ~140
フォールド(デスクトップ): ~210
フォールドなし
上限: 280
フォールド(モバイル): ~125
フォールド(デスクトップ): ~125
フォールド(モバイル): ~110
フォールド(デスクトップ): ~480
フォールド(モバイル): ~250
フォールド(デスクトップ): 500
GSM: 160
Unicode: 70
プラットフォームの文字数制限
| プラットフォーム | 上限 | フォールド(モバイル) | フォールド(デスクトップ) | 備考 |
|---|---|---|---|---|
| 3,000 | ~140 | ~210 | フォールドより先のテキストは「…もっと見る」の裏に隠れます。 | |
| X (Twitter) | 280 | フォールドなし | フォールドなし | フォールドなし — 280文字を超えるとスレッドに分割。リンクはすべて23文字としてカウント。 |
| 2,200 | ~125 | ~125 | キャプションは「もっと見る」で折りたたみ。ハッシュタグは1投稿につき5個が上限。 | |
| 63,206 | ~110 | ~480 | フィード投稿は技術的上限よりはるかに手前で「もっと見る」に折りたたまれます。 | |
| Threads | 500 | ~250 | 500 | リンクは全長でカウント。500文字を超えた分は番号付きの返信として連結されます。 |
| SMS (GSM 7-bit) | 160 | フォールドなし | フォールドなし | 単一メッセージで160文字。分割されると1セグメントあたり153文字。 |
| SMS (Unicode) | 70 | フォールドなし | フォールドなし | 絵文字や非GSM文字が1つでもあると、メッセージ全体がUnicodeに切り替わります。 |
PostTruncate は、ブラウザ上で完全に動作する無料の文字数カウンターです。ファイルのアップロードもアカウント登録も必要ありません。テキストを貼り付けるか入力するだけで、文字数・単語数・読了時間・文字分布がリアルタイムで表示されます。
文字数制限のある文章を扱うすべての人に役立ちます。キャッチコピーを調整するライター、文字列を検証する開発者、レポートの文字数を確認する学生など、さまざまな用途に対応しています。すべての処理はお使いのデバイス上で完結するため、入力内容が外部に送信されることはありません。
SMSには2つのエンコーディング方式があり、多くのツールはその違いを無視しています。PostTruncate は自動的に GSM-7(1通あたり160文字)か Unicode(70文字)かを判定します。絵文字や特殊文字を1文字入力しただけで、モードが切り替わる場合があります。
また、GSM拡張テーブルの文字——ユーロ記号(€)、角括弧、パイプ記号など——も検出します。これらはGSM-7モードのまま使えますが、1文字ではなく2文字分を消費します。この隠れたコストが、意図しないメッセージ分割を引き起こすことがあります。
テキストが複数のセグメントにまたがる場合、内蔵のセグメント計算ツールが送信されるSMS数を正確に算出します。UDHオーバーヘッドも考慮され、1セグメントあたりの上限はGSMで153文字、Unicodeで67文字になります。
X(Twitter)には見落とされがちな2つのルールがあります。280文字の制限と、すべてのリンクが実際の長さに関わらず正確に23文字としてカウントされるというルールです。PostTruncate はその両方を適用しているため、表示されるカウントは t.co ラッパーが適用された後にXが表示する数値と一致します。
下書きが長すぎる場合、内蔵のスレッド分割機能が自然な文章の区切りで番号付きツイートに自動分割します。単語の途中で切ることはありません。各カードに文字数と番号が表示されるので、投稿前にスレッド全体を確認できます。
Instagramはキャプションに最大2,200文字を許可していますが、「もっと見る」リンクで隠れる前に表示されるのは最初の約125文字だけです。PostTruncate はその折り返し位置を正確に示すため、フィードで最初に見える行が、常に伝えたい内容になります。
ダッシュボードはリアルタイムでハッシュタグ数も監視します。Instagramはハッシュタグが5個を超えると投稿を公開しないことがあるため、その上限に達する前に警告が表示されます。スペースは常にカウントされ、プラットフォーム本来の動作と一致します。
プラットフォームの制限にとどまらず、PostTruncate は単語数・文・段落数・記号数もリアルタイムで集計します。SEOメタディスクリプションの確認、ドキュメントのレビュー、あるいは文字数以上の情報が必要な執筆作業など、幅広いワークフローに対応します。
ダッシュボードは多言語テキストを正確に処理します。文字数がより大きな意味を持つ日本語・中国語・韓国語などのCJK文字にも対応しており、どの言語で書いても、対象プラットフォームが実際に認識する値が反映されます。
フックを書く
どのフィードでも、折りたたみより上のテキストがすべての仕事をこなします。前置きではなく、結果、緊張感、問いで切り出しましょう。リンクとハッシュタグは折りたたみより下に移動し、冒頭をプラットフォームの切り詰め位置より短く保ち、公開前にプレビューでフックが生き残ることを確認しましょう。
よくある質問
切り捨てとは、プラットフォームが投稿を途中でカットすることです。表示折りたたみ位置(フォールド)より先が「…もっと見る」リンクの裏に隠されるか、上限を超えた文字がそもそも受け付けられません。PostTruncateは入力中にリアルタイムで、各プラットフォームがどこでカットするかを正確に表示するので、大事な部分がフォールドの下に消えることはありません。
フィードは流し読みのために設計されているため、プラットフォームはスクロールを速く保ち、画面により多くの投稿を表示できるよう、長い投稿を折りたたみます。境界線はプラットフォームごとに異なります。LinkedInは約140〜210文字、Facebookは端末により約110〜480文字、Instagramは約125文字で折りたたまれ、Xは280文字の上限を厳格に適用します。フォールドより下は「もっと見る」をタップした読者にしか見えません — そして大半の読者はタップしません。
PostTruncateはLinkedIn、X(Twitter)、Threads、Instagram、Facebook、SMSのプレビューに対応し、それぞれでリアルタイムの文字数カウント、フォールド表示、スレッド分割、SMSセグメント計算が使えます。さらに、ページタイトルとメタディスクリプション用のGoogle SERPプレビュー、自分のサイトに埋め込める無料カウンターウィジェットも用意しています。
PostTruncateは各プラットフォームが公表し広く確認されている上限を使用しています。Xは280文字、LinkedInの折りたたみは210/140文字、Instagram5個のハッシュタグ、リンクは一律23文字の重みです。プラットフォームはこれらを時折調整し、端末によって表示が多少異なるため、プレビューはピクセル単位の保証ではなく、近い目安としてお考えください。
PostTruncateはUnicodeのコードポイント単位でカウントするため、🙂のような単純な絵文字は1文字としてカウントされます。ただし多くの絵文字は複数の結合されたコードポイントから構成されており(肌の色のバリエーション、旗、👨👩👧のような結合グリフなど)、それらは2文字以上として登録されます。ほとんどのプラットフォーム、特にXでは、絵文字を通常の文字よりも重く計算するため、絵文字の多い下書きは、見えているグリフの数が示すよりも少しだけ多く上限を消費します。
いいえ。エディターとすべてのプレビューは、お使いのブラウザ内でローカルに動作します。下書きが端末から出ることはありません。アカウントも、アップロードも、コンテンツのサーバー処理もありません。
はい、登録不要で完全に無料でご利用いただけます。このツールは、作業中にレイアウトを動かすことのない予約済みスペースに配置された、控えめな広告によって支えられています。
これはテキストのエンコード方式が変わることで起こります。標準のSMSはGSM-7エンコーディングを使用し、1通あたり最大160文字を収められます。絵文字、地域の文字体系、特定の記号などのGSM非対応文字が1文字でも含まれると、メッセージ全体がUnicodeに切り替わり、1セグメントあたり70文字しか収められなくなります。Unicodeのメッセージが70文字を超えると、マルチパートヘッダーが加わり、セグメントあたりの実質的な上限は67文字まで下がります。PostTruncateはエンコード方式と現在のセグメント数をリアルタイムで表示するため、どこで分割が起きるかを常に確認できます。